Convex has advised the Shareholders of Swift-Cut Automation Limited, a leading manufacturer of light industrial CNC plasma and waterjet cutting machines, on their sale to ESAB Corporation, a world leader in fabrication technology.

Founded in 2011 in Burton-on-Trent, Swift-Cut has grown from its UK headquarters, to become a global provider of best-in-class CNC plasma cutting systems for light industrial fabrication. Designed and manufactured in-house, Swift-Cut has total control over product design and innovation, providing industry-leading solutions to engineers across the light-industrial sector.

Swift-Cut has an established customer base of more than 4,000 systems installed in more than 30 countries around the world from Australia to Mexico, and recently expanded into the United States with offices in Plymouth, Massachusetts. Swift-Cut tables are designed, engineered, and manufactured in the U.K., Germany, and the U.S.

The acquisition complements ESAB’s global leadership portfolio in high-precision, high-productivity, heavy-duty automated cutting systems, plasma beveling, CAD/CAM software and cloud-connected cutting analytic tools with tailored machines and solutions for light industrial fabricators.
